As concerns about maintaining optimal health remain prevalent, incorporating specific foods into one’s diet can be a proactive step toward bolstering the immune system. while a balanced diet and healthy lifestyle are crucial, certain “superfoods” are believed to offer additional immune-boosting benefits.
Citrus Fruits
Citrus fruits, such as oranges, grapefruits, lemons, and limes, are well-known for their high vitamin C content. Vitamin C is an antioxidant that can help protect cells from damage and support the immune system. According to the National Institutes of Health, while vitamin C can’t prevent colds, it may help reduce the duration and severity of symptoms.
Red Bell Peppers
Frequently enough mistaken as merely a colorful addition to meals, red bell peppers contain even more vitamin C than citrus fruits. They are also a good source of beta-carotene, which the body converts into vitamin A, another essential nutrient for immune function and overall health.
Broccoli
Broccoli is a nutritional powerhouse packed with vitamins and minerals. It contains vitamins A, C, and E, as well as fiber and antioxidants. These components work synergistically to support a healthy immune system.
Garlic
garlic has long been recognized for its medicinal properties. It contains allicin, a compound believed to have antiviral and antibacterial effects. Some studies suggest that garlic consumption may help reduce the risk of upper respiratory tract infections.
Ginger
ginger is another spice with potent anti-inflammatory and antioxidant properties. It can help soothe sore throats and reduce inflammation, common symptoms associated with illness. Ginger can be consumed in various forms, including tea, soups, and stir-fries.
Spinach
Spinach is rich in vitamins and antioxidants, including vitamin C, vitamin E, and beta-carotene. These nutrients are essential for supporting immune function and protecting the body against oxidative stress. Spinach is also a good source of fiber, which promotes gut health, an crucial factor in overall immunity.
While these superfoods can contribute to a healthy immune system, its important to remember that they are most effective when combined with a balanced diet, regular exercise, sufficient sleep, and stress management.
